Jimmy Webb repeats Defying Gravity 8C at Thunder Ridge
American climber Jimmy Webb has repeated the boulder problem Defying Gravity V15 (8C) at Thunder Ridge, Colorado, USA.
Jimmy Webb and the boulder problem Defying Gravity V15 (8C) at Thunder Ridge, Colorado, USA.
An 8c boulder problem. An explosion and concentration of brute force and refined technique. This, in essence, is Defying Gravity, the V15 problem put up by Daniel Woods in November 2013 at Thunder Ridge and repeated last Thursday for the first time, after six days work in total, by American powerhouse Jimmy Webb who visited the Ridge together with other strongmen such as Nalle Hukkataival, Dave Graham and Beau Kahler. A true bouldering jamming session, for just one move!
